Understanding Albany DWI Laws

The journey through DWI charges begins with a deep understanding of the laws governing such offenses in Albany. These laws are designed to regulate the consumption of alcohol by drivers and ensure road safety, but their complexity often requires expert interpretation and application.

Blood Alcohol Concentration (BAC) Limits

In Albany, the legal threshold for blood alcohol concentration (BAC) while operating a vehicle is 0.08%. This limit signifies the point beyond which drivers are considered legally impaired. However, the nuances of BAC limits extend further, casting different thresholds for specific groups:

  • Commercial Drivers: For those driving commercial vehicles, the BAC limit is lower, set at 0.04%. This stricter limit reflects the increased responsibility and potential danger associated with operating larger vehicles or transporting goods.
  • Underage Drivers: Individuals under the legal drinking age face even more stringent BAC limits. New York enforces a zero-tolerance policy for underage drivers, where a BAC of 0.02% or higher can result in DWI charges. This policy underscores the state’s commitment to preventing underage drinking and driving.

Penalties for DWI Offenses

The penalties for DWI offenses in Albany form a complex and severe framework, reflecting the state’s commitment to deterring impaired driving. The severity of these penalties depends on several factors, including BAC levels, prior convictions, and the presence of aggravating circumstances such as accidents causing injury or death. Common penalties include:

  • Fines: Monetary penalties can range from several hundred to several thousand dollars, depending on the severity of the offense and whether it is a first-time or repeat offense.
  • License Suspension or Revocation: Convicted individuals often face the suspension or revocation of their driver’s license, impacting their ability to drive legally. The duration of the suspension varies based on the specifics of the case.
  • Mandatory Alcohol Education Programs: Offenders may be required to attend alcohol education or treatment programs designed to address substance abuse issues and reduce the likelihood of reoffending.
  • Community Service: Courts may mandate community service as part of the sentence, requiring offenders to contribute time to community projects or organizations.
  • Incarceration: Jail time is a potential penalty, especially for repeat offenders or cases involving significant harm. Sentences can range from a few days to several years, depending on the circumstances.

Crafting Defense Strategies

Each DWI case is unique, requiring a tailored approach to defense. Albany DWI lawyers develop personalized defense strategies based on the specific circumstances of each case. Their strategies often involve:

  • Challenging the Legality of Traffic Stops: Lawyers examine whether the initial traffic stop was conducted legally. They scrutinize the reasons provided by law enforcement for the stop and ensure that proper procedures were followed.
  • Scrutinizing BAC Test Results: The accuracy and reliability of BAC tests can be questioned. Albany DWI lawyers review the methods and equipment used in BAC testing, looking for potential errors or inconsistencies.
  • Negotiating with Prosecutors: In many cases, lawyers engage in negotiations with prosecutors to seek reduced charges or alternative sentencing. These negotiations aim to achieve a more favorable outcome for the client without the need for a trial.
  • Preparing for Trial: If the case proceeds to trial, Albany DWI lawyers prepare a robust defense. This involves gathering evidence, interviewing witnesses, and developing compelling arguments to present in court.

Administrative Hearings

Beyond criminal court proceedings, individuals charged with DWI may face administrative penalties, such as the suspension or revocation of their driver’s license. Albany DWI lawyers represent clients in these administrative hearings, presenting arguments and evidence to contest the suspension or seek a restricted license. These hearings are crucial for maintaining driving privileges and minimizing the impact on clients’ daily lives.
